Output dfc94d49286b0d5dea605948b614c7db29bb20661dec9aa9e7569c3ae7b6b333:1

value
28534
script pubkey
OP_0 OP_PUSHBYTES_20 a783f8cfd523bc1bcb32aacddcb718e7fb4db6bd
address
tb1q57pl3n74yw7phjej4txaedccula5md4a9nz0x8
transaction
dfc94d49286b0d5dea605948b614c7db29bb20661dec9aa9e7569c3ae7b6b333
confirmations
43001
spent
true